No insurance company, health maintenance organization, or nonprofit corporation may issue, deliver, or renew any contract providing a health benefit or benefits which contains any provisions excluding or limiting its benefits on account of eligibility for or payment of benefits under 42 U.S.C. § 1396 et seq.; provided, that the application of this section shall not increase the personal liability to health care providers of a medical assistance recipient of health services, as those services are defined in § 42-62-4.
Cite this article: FindLaw.com - Rhode Island General Laws Title 27. Insurance § 27-18.1-3. Exclusions and limitations prohibited - last updated January 01, 2024 | https://codes.findlaw.com/ri/title-27-insurance/ri-gen-laws-sect-27-18-1-3/
